reliever \reliev"er\ -?r, n.
one who, or that which, relieves.

reliever
n 1: someone who takes the place of another as when things get
dangerous or difficult; "the star had a stand-in for
dangerous scenes"; "we need extra employees for summer
fill-ins" syn: stand-in, substitute, relief, backup,
backup man, fill-in
2: a person who reduces the intensity e.g., of fears and
calms and pacifies; "a reliever of anxiety"; "an allayer
of fears" syn: allayer, comforter
3: a pitcher who does not start the game syn: relief pitcher,
fireman
